The Mangrove Walkway in Middle Andaman is a peaceful and unique attraction that lets visitors experience the beauty of dense mangrove forests up close. Located near Yerrata in Rangat, this wooden boardwalk stretches for about 1 kilometer right through the mangroves, making it an easy and scenic trail for nature lovers. As you walk along, you can see how the mangrove roots spread into the water, creating an important ecosystem for fish, crabs, and birds. The walkway also has resting shelters where travelers can pause, enjoy the view, and take pictures of the natural surroundings. It’s a calm and educational experience, especially for those who are interested in understanding how mangroves protect coastlines and support marine life.
